Significance Statement Thylakoid energy metabolism is crucial for plant growth, development and acclimation. Here we compare the pigment-protein megacomplexes in non-appressed thylakoids of wild type and several thylakoid regulatory mutants, and show that composition megacomplex composition is dynamically regulated according to light conditions.
